Peter Kilmister Posted August 4, 2016 Share #2 Posted August 4, 2016 If it is an MP-240 that is a great price. If it is a film MP then probably not. Be careful by asking for the serial number and then check with a Leica dealer that it is not on the stolen list. If it is clear then snap it up. You won't regret it.
